The University of San Diego provides opportunities to study in over 30 countries, with programs to accommodate every student, every major, and every budget. These programs can help you meet major or minor requirements, complete general education courses, and/or achieve proficiency in a second (or third!) language. Programs are available for the full semester, summer, or intersession. Course work abroad can be taken in the language of the host country or in English. There are many different options to personalize your international educational experience.
Through USD's studies abroad, you will be able to immerse yourself in other cultures, increase and enhance your global awareness, and develop an appreciation of diverse cultural values. Consistently, students who study abroad cite this experience as one of the highlights of their time at the University of San Diego.
